COMPREDICT is a German deep-tech company and pioneer in AI-powered Virtual Sensor technology. Founded as a spin-off of TU Darmstadt, the company builds intelligent software algorithms that extract precise, actionable measurements from vehicle signals that are already on board — no additional hardware required.
Where traditional approaches demand physical sensors wired into a vehicle, COMPREDICT's Virtual Sensors compute the same outputs in software: tire pressure, headlight leveling, suspension displacement, brake and tire wear, drivetrain loads, and more. The result is a leaner bill of materials, faster development cycles, and continuous vehicle health monitoring across the entire product lifecycle — from prototype to series production to aftersales.
COMPREDICT's technology is deployable in the cloud or embedded directly into vehicle systems, and scales across the full mobility spectrum: passenger cars, commercial vehicles, buses, two-wheelers, and rail. Customers include global vehicle OEMs, Tier-1 suppliers, and fleet solution providers.
